Side-by-side comparison
| Attribute | OpenRouter | Pinecone |
|---|---|---|
| Vendor | OpenRouter | Pinecone |
| Rating | ★ 4.5 | ★ 4.5 |
| Pricing | Pay-as-you-go | Pay-as-you-go |
| Platforms | Web, API | API |
| Key features | Hundreds of models behind one API, Price and latency rankings, Automatic provider fallback | Managed, serverless vector search, Billions of embeddings, millisecond latency, Namespaces & metadata filtering |
| Headquarters | Remote / USA | New York, USA |
| Founded | 2023 | 2019 |
| Open source | No | No |
